College Student asked:


Laptops have software you can download so that if it is misplaced or stolen, you can track it and recover it. I am guessing there must be something similar for GPS. What can I purchase to know it’s location?

    A mobile phone that has GPS.

    Laptops give themselves away when they connect to a network.

    Most GPS units have no netowork connection ro report their location to. classicsat
